Printing a Document
Turn on your computer and printer, and make sure they are connected.
1
Load paper with the print side facing up. For more information, see "Loading Paper" on
2
page 19.
With your document open, click File
3
To customize your print settings:
4
Click Preferences, Properties, Options, or Setup (depending on the program or
a
operating system).
The Printing Preferences dialog box opens.
On the Print Setup tab, select the print quality/speed, paper size, black and white or
b
color printing, borderless printing, orientation, and number of copies.
On the Advanced tab, you can specify a 2-sided printing option, a specialized layout
c
option, or if you want to use Automatic Image Sharpening.
After making the changes in Printing Preferences, click OK at the bottom of the
d
screen to return to the Print dialog box.
Click OK or Print (depending on the program or operating system).
5
Print.
